Transaction 1d98892e503361cda7f52ae98314b8ce7fce208f43b67a13f64ab098dcafe790
1 Input
1 Output
-
1d98892e503361cda7f52ae98314b8ce7fce208f43b67a13f64ab098dcafe790:0
- value
- 80588431
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e53be838be4558c41a640772d11d43575b32b1cc O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Mu5WMDWZqGaAFBvdWpDLVKemzp3K68MDw